Abstract
A turf management system includes an irrigation system for providing water to the turf at a turf site, and an irrigation evaluation system for evaluating the performance of the irrigation system. The irrigation evaluation system segments the turf site into irrigation management units, where each of the irrigation management units includes at least one sprinkler head. Qualities of the turf are measured to generate collected data points. The data points are used by the irrigation evaluation system to compute a value for the turf in each of the irrigation management units. The values can then be used to identify irrigation management units having common characteristics. The values can be used to define irrigation management zones for controlling the irrigation system.

12. An irrigation system for providing water to turf at a turf site, the irrigation system comprising:
-
sprinkler heads; water lines connected to a source of water and to valves that control the flow of water through the sprinkler heads; and at least one control system including a computing device, the computing device operably connected to the valves to selectively open the valves to allow water to flow through the sprinkler heads and onto the turf, wherein the computing device is programmed to commonly control a first plurality of the sprinkler heads within a first irrigation management zone according to a first set of control parameters, and is programmed to commonly control a second plurality of sprinkler heads within a second irrigation management zone according to a second set of control parameters, wherein the first plurality of sprinkler heads are all positioned in turf having a first common characteristic, and wherein the second plurality of sprinkler heads are all positioned in turf having a second common characteristic. - View Dependent Claims (13, 14, 15, 16)

17. A method of evaluating and controlling an irrigation system at a turf site including turf, the method comprising:
-
transporting a data collection vehicle to a turf site, the data collection vehicle including at least a location identification device and at least one instrument adapted to measure a quality of the turf; collecting data points using the data collection vehicle, by moving the data collection vehicle across the turf while operating the instrument, the data points including a value indicative of the measured quality of the turf and a location where the data point was obtained; identifying areas of the turf site having similar qualities using the data points; and defining irrigation management zones, wherein each irrigation management zone includes areas of the turf site having similar qualities. - View Dependent Claims (18, 19, 20, 21)
